Subject: [PATCH v2 0/4] tests/qtest/migration-test: Improve shared
Date: Thu, 30 May 2024 19:54:03 +1000 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20240530095408.31608-1-npiggin@gmail.com> (raw)
These apply on top of the previous ppc series. They are similar
to what was discussed except the end result does not attempt to
run /dev/shm tests on Gitlab CI because of concerns about
consistency of test results if shm becomes exhausted.
Thanks,
Nick
Nicholas Piggin (4):
tests/qtest/migration-test: Use regular file file for shared-memory
tests
tests/qtest/migration-test: Enable test_mode_reboot
tests/qtest/migration-test: Fix and enable test_ignore_shared
tests/qtest/migration-test: Add a postcopy memfile test
tests/qtest/migration-test.c | 128 ++++++++++++++++++++++++-----------
1 file changed, 88 insertions(+), 40 deletions(-)
